“MISSION BENGAL IS STUMBLING AT THE START OF THE ATTACK IN MAMATA’S FORT MODI-AMIT MISSION-BENGAL-23/42”

Hindustan Surkhiyan Desk: In the next 11thApril 2019, with the other state of the country, it is going to be held in West Bengal in the 7-point LokSabha elections. This election will be fought in the Trinamoolvs the BJP. Other teams are irrelevant here. After the announcement of the Election Day, Mamata released a list of 42 candidates for her party, on one hand, she has identified party discipline, on the other hand, politically, and she has kept her team ahead of other parties. On the other hand, due to the absence of the eligible candidates, the opposition parties, especially the BJP, delayed publication of their full candidate list. Many of the beneficiaries expelled from the Trinamool group have been included in the BJP candidate list. Since the publication of the party candidate list, the intense rebellion in the party’s reversal has come out in public. Wherever there is a poster, protest, vandalization of party offices anywhere, and some where the party member has again resigned from the party post. Supporters of the party workers on the selection of the candidates have come down to the bottom. Meanwhile, before the ban on Mamta’s castle, the BJP was a bit Back foot.

The Modi government is constantly worried about the issue of note-bandi, GST, unemployment, black-money and Rafal commission issues. Modi’s party’s fierce, pre-election findings in the state’s five-state assembly elections, the BJP’s target was certain to return to the power of Modi’s regime, with some states like West Bengal and Orissa. Modi and his party are making a desperate attempt to cross the fray in this election after taking away the flag of GERUA nationalism ahead of the controversial surgical strike. The questionnaire has been questioned with the qualification of the controversial surgical strikes in a state like West Bengal. Of course, the political consciousness of West Bengal is much more than the other states. Bengal is never believed in the politics of imposing anything from outside. The people of the state who are baptized in the ideals of freedom fighters like scholars like Kshudiram, Binay-Badal-Dinesh, Netaji, Vivekananda, and whatever the nationalism lessons are not interested in learning from anyone else. There is no place for racial hatred in this state. Elections have come, there will be political fighting. The electoral battle will be on account of the development, not the GERUA patriotism, the fight will not be about communal harmony, extremistism or fundamentalism. There is no acceptable leader or leader in Mamata’s alternative to the BJP. Demonstrate lack of leadership.

On the other hand, Mamta is one of the leaders in the Trinamool and one leader, Mamata. The people of West Bengal voted for the Trinamool group, not the candidate. Expert opinion that multi-pronged development Mamata has taken oath to take Bengal forward, most of the people of Bengal will raise her party again and again. There is no substitute for Mamata in West Bengal yet, even though the opposition parties do not have the option of talking big things, there is still no alternative to Mamata in West Bengal, she herself is herself an alternative. She is one, unity and overwhelming; There is no doubt that if there is no major accident, fort of Mamata Banerjee will remain strong.
